Minneapolis, Minn., U.S.A. - Despatch Industries, the world's leading thermal processing equipment provider for over one hundred years, has received a large order for over thirty LCC nitrogen atmosphere, silicone-free construction, clean process ovens. The order was placed by a customer that specializes in manufacturing high quality electronic components. The LCC ovens will be utilized in the manufacture of camera modules for mobile applications.

"We are very pleased to work with this customer and supply the clean process ovens for their application," states Kim Meyer, Despatch Product Manager. "The LCC oven is a great option for companies in the electronic component and semiconductor manufacturing industry due to its versatility, sustained high performance and low oxygen atmosphere." Despatch's line of LCC clean process benchtop ovens features standard HEPA filter, stainless steel interior and exterior and the Protocol 3(TM) programmable control system. LCC ovens are available in air or nitrogen atmosphere conditions and with maximum temperature capabilities of 260°C (500°F) or 350°C (662°F). Additional oven options include silicone-free construction, an oxygen concentration monitor system and chart recorders. LCC ovens can also be stacked to maximize floor space.
